Lotus Pond in Carnegie Center
Location: 212 Carnegie Center Drive, Princeton, New Jersey 08540, USA (Near T Intersection of Carnegie
Center Drive and Roszel Road). However, this Lotus Pond is in a courtyard surrounded by four large and tall
office buildings, trees and shrubs such that it is not visible from the nearby streets. Visitors need the following
local direction to find it.
Direction:
1. Take Highway 1 south to Princeton, New Jersey
2. Take the Exit for Alexander Rd Southeast and go southeast for about 0.4 mile,
3. Turn right into Roszel Road and go West for about 0.3 mile to reach the T intersection of Roszel Road
and Carnegie Center Dr.
4. At this T intersection, turn left (south) into Carnegie Center Drive to go south for only about 200 feet,
turn right (west) into Carnegie Center, seeing several flag poles and a flower bed
6. Immediately turn Right (north) on the first right turn into the smaller parking lot on the right side that is
close to the Walkway to the Lotus Pond.
7. Take the walkway that is on the north side of the small parking lot to go west to the lotus pond
surrounded by four buildings. This walkway is between two buildings.
The pond is artistically irregularly shaped among the 4 buildings with several outdoor, white colored tables and
chairs near the pond. (In aerial view, the pond is as if directly extended from Roszel Rd.)

含苞待放的荷花 與 凋謝後的蓮蓬 (seedpod),我們平常吃的蓮
子、蓮藕都來自於荷花,蓮子是在蓮蓬內生長的胚珠,蓮藕則是荷花
的地下莖。
